INTERVIEW: Proteome Sciences Plc providing a strong trading update

Proteome Sciences plc (LON:PRM) CEO Jeremy Haigh talks to DirectorsTalk about its strong trading update issued today. Jeremy provides more background on the progress made throughout 2016, explains the consolidation of laboratory facilities in Frankfurt, the head office move to London and more on the appointment of Richard Dennis as the new Chief Commercial Officer.
